Red light therapy for legs shows modest improvements in skin texture and circulation over 8-12 weeks of consistent use, but don’t expect dramatic transformations. Clinical research supports its effectiveness for wound healing and collagen production, though the visible changes are typically subtle rather than striking.
The legs present unique challenges for light therapy. Thicker skin, variable hair density, and circulation patterns mean results take longer to appear compared to facial treatments. Most users report initial changes around week 6, with peak benefits emerging after 3-4 months of regular sessions.
What Red Light Therapy Actually Does for Legs
Red light penetrates skin at wavelengths of 660-850nm, stimulating cellular mitochondria to produce more ATP energy. This increased cellular activity triggers several measurable effects in leg tissue.
A 2019 study in Photomedicine and Laser Surgery found that 830nm light improved skin elasticity by 19% after 12 weeks of treatment. The mechanism involves increased fibroblast activity, which produces more collagen and elastin in the dermis.
For legs specifically, users most commonly report improvements in skin smoothness, reduced appearance of spider veins, and better circulation. The research backs up these observations. A controlled trial with 40 participants showed measurable improvements in skin firmness after 16 weeks of tri-weekly sessions.
However, red light therapy won’t eliminate cellulite, dramatically reduce leg circumference, or cure varicose veins. These claims are unsupported by clinical evidence and set unrealistic expectations.
Realistic Timeline for Leg Results
Week 1-3: No visible changes. Some users report improved skin sensation or warmth during treatment, indicating increased circulation.
Week 4-6: Skin texture may appear slightly smoother. Users with very pale skin sometimes notice these changes earlier due to better light penetration.
Week 8-12: Peak visible improvements typically emerge. Skin firmness increases measurably, and fine lines may appear reduced. Spider veins might look less prominent due to improved circulation.
Week 12+: Results plateau. Continued use maintains improvements but rarely produces additional dramatic changes.
This timeline assumes consistent treatment 3-5 times per week for 10-20 minute sessions. Sporadic use extends these timeframes significantly.
Factors That Determine Your Results
Skin Type and Pigmentation
Light skin allows deeper photon penetration, leading to more pronounced results. A comparative study found that participants with Fitzpatrick skin types I-II (very fair to fair) showed 23% greater improvement in skin elasticity compared to types IV-V (moderate brown to dark brown).
Darker skin still benefits from red light therapy, but requires longer treatment periods and potentially higher-powered devices to achieve similar outcomes.
Hair Density
Leg hair blocks light penetration significantly. Dense, dark hair can reduce treatment effectiveness by 40-60% according to optical penetration studies. Shaving or trimming hair before sessions improves results, though some users prefer to work around this limitation.
Device Quality and Specifications
Device power density determines treatment effectiveness more than any other factor. Clinical studies typically use devices delivering 20-40 mW/cm² at the skin surface. Many consumer devices fall short of this threshold.
Red light therapy panels generally provide more consistent power output across large treatment areas compared to handheld devices. For full leg coverage, panels measuring at least 12x24 inches ensure adequate light distribution without requiring multiple positioning changes.
LED arrays with mixed wavelengths (660nm and 850nm) typically produce better results than single-wavelength devices. The combination addresses both surface skin improvements and deeper tissue effects.
Treatment Consistency
Results correlate directly with session frequency. A 2020 study comparing daily versus tri-weekly treatments found that daily sessions produced 34% greater improvements in skin smoothness after 8 weeks.
Missing more than 3 consecutive sessions can reset progress. The cellular changes from light therapy are cumulative but not permanent without ongoing stimulation.
Treatment Distance
Optimal distance varies by device power, but generally falls between 6-12 inches from the skin surface. Too close risks skin irritation. Too far reduces power density below therapeutic thresholds.
Many users make the mistake of treating from excessive distances, then wonder why results are minimal. Power density follows an inverse square law - doubling the distance quarters the delivered energy.
Common Misconceptions and Overhyped Claims
“Red light therapy eliminates cellulite completely.” False. While improved circulation and collagen production can reduce the appearance of mild cellulite, the structural causes remain unchanged. Expect subtle improvements, not elimination.
“Results appear within 2-3 weeks.” Unrealistic for most users. Cellular changes require time to translate into visible improvements. Marketing claims of rapid results typically cherry-pick extreme cases or conflate temporary increased circulation with lasting changes.
“All red light devices work the same.” Device quality varies enormously. Cheap LED strips often deliver insufficient power density or use incorrect wavelengths. Best red light therapy devices meet specific technical criteria that budget options skip.
“More treatment time equals better results.” Treatment duration follows a dose-response curve with diminishing returns. Sessions longer than 20 minutes rarely provide additional benefits and may cause skin irritation.
“Red light therapy replaces professional treatments.” Light therapy complements but doesn’t replace medical interventions for serious circulation issues, varicose veins, or skin conditions. It’s a maintenance tool, not a cure.
Documenting Your Progress Effectively
Consistent documentation helps track subtle changes that develop gradually over months.
Take standardized photos every two weeks using identical lighting, distance, and leg positioning. Natural daylight near a window provides the most accurate color representation. Artificial lighting can mask or exaggerate improvements.
Use a measuring tape to track leg circumference at consistent points - typically mid-thigh and mid-calf. While red light therapy doesn’t significantly reduce leg size, some users notice minor changes due to improved circulation and reduced inflammation.
Keep a treatment log noting session frequency, duration, and any skin reactions. This data helps identify optimal protocols and troubleshoot inconsistent results.
Rate skin texture, firmness, and appearance on a simple 1-10 scale every two weeks. Subjective measures often detect improvements before they become photographically obvious.
Consider using skin analysis apps that measure parameters like pore size and smoothness. While not laboratory-precise, they provide more objective tracking than visual assessment alone.
When to Adjust Expectations or Seek Professional Input
If you see no improvements after 12 weeks of consistent treatment with a quality device, red light therapy may not be effective for your specific skin type or concerns.
Certain conditions require medical evaluation before starting light therapy. Varicose veins larger than 3mm, persistent leg swelling, or skin discoloration could indicate circulation problems that need professional assessment.
Users taking photosensitizing medications (certain antibiotics, retinoids, or chemotherapy drugs) should consult healthcare providers before starting treatment. These medications can increase skin sensitivity to light exposure.
If you develop skin irritation, persistent redness, or unusual pigmentation changes during treatment, discontinue use and consider dermatological evaluation.
Some users benefit from combining red light therapy with other approaches. Professional treatments like laser therapy or sclerotherapy for spider veins may provide more dramatic results for specific concerns that red light therapy addresses only modestly.
Optimizing Your Treatment Protocol
Start with 3 sessions per week, 10-15 minutes each, positioned 8-10 inches from a quality light source. Monitor skin response and gradually increase to daily sessions if no irritation develops.

Combine sessions with gentle massage or dry brushing to enhance circulation benefits. The mechanical stimulation complements the photobiomodulation effects.
Time sessions for maximum absorption - clean, dry skin without lotions or oils allows optimal light penetration. Save moisturizers for after treatment.
Track your skin’s response to different treatment parameters. Some users respond better to longer, less frequent sessions, while others benefit from shorter daily treatments.
